LAKE NAIVASHA
LAKE NAKURU - LAKE NAIVASHA 2.5H (ROAD)
Take the scenic route from Nairobi to Lake Naivasha, a picturesque freshwater lake in the heart of the Rift Valley, and be transported to a watery wonderland.
Ecological Importance - Fringed by papyrus and acacia woodland the lake is a RAMSAR site, a designation that reflects the ecological importance of the area’s wetlands.
Birding - Lake Naivasha is known for its spectacular array of birdlife, with over 450 species having been identified, including the iconic African fish eagle.
Plains Game - The shores of Lake Naivasha are inhabited by giraffes, zebras, buffalo, and other plains game.
Boat Safari - Explore the natural charms of Lake Naivasha through a boat ride on the lake, and enjoy spotting the large numbers of hippos cooling themselves in the water.

LAKE NAKURU
LAKE NAIVASHA - LAKE NAKURU 4H (ROAD)
Journey down the Great Rift Valley to visit its most famous soda lake, Lake Nakuru.
Fabulous Flocks - Renowned as one of Kenya's oldest and most famous National Parks. It is known around the world for its flamingos, which are found in their thousands (sometimes millions).
Animal Sanctuary - Discover the diverse and abundant birdlife as well as the rare and endangered animals that are under protection in this compact park. Lake Nakuru is a recognized sanctuary for the endangered white and black rhino, as well as being a haven for waterbuck.
Diverse Ecosystems - Aside from the lake, the park contains a variety of ecosystems – rocky escarpments, pockets of acacia forest, and woodlands – drawing more than 400 species of birds.

MAASAI MARA
LAKE NAKURU - MAASAI MARA 5H (ROAD)
Journey to the famed Maasai Mara - the land of endless savanna! Located in southwest Kenya.
Spectacular Wilderness - Mara is one of the great wildernesses of the world. Large mammals are varied, abundant, and easy to see. The vast plains stretch south to Tanzania’s Serengeti National Park and this iconic safari wilderness promises unparalleled wildlife viewing, set against a backdrop of rolling grassland, hills, riverine forest, and acacia bushland.
The Great Wildebeest Migration - Discover the Great Migration, one of Kenya’s most sought-after experiences. Millions of animals, most notably wildebeest, follow this age-old circular route, traversing the Serengeti - Mara ecosystem in search of fresh grazing and water (this is a season-specific experience).
Big Five - Explore one of the world’s best destinations to spot the Big Five (lions, leopards, buffalo, elephants, and rhinos) along with zebras, giraffes, cheetahs, ostriches, impalas, gazelles, hippos, and countless other species.
